Whats the name of the song in the music video of 'Charlize Theron & Christina Ricci' in the film Monster 2003?

Its like a rock sont that goes 'its not enough to find a moment as life leads the way... etc..., sorry is a stupid way of asking but can't seem to post a link either.


Have an opinion?

What Guys Said 0

Be the first guy to share an opinion
and earn 1 more Xper point!

What Girls Said 1

  • Google is your friend.

Loading... ;